## TKT-4471: Signature check failing on thumbnail queue artifacts

The Mothlight thumbnail generation queue rejects the 5.2 worker image — signature verification fails at pull time on every Dunmere node. Cause: the release was signed with the retired January key after rotation. Blocking tonight's deploy. Fix: re-sign the image and the queue config bundle, then re-push. For the re-sign, use the current deploy key, which follows.

release key, kawip-hafop: bky3_mxv

Handover: Quillway webhook retries

Retries use exponential backoff with jitter, capped at six attempts over 24 hours. Deliveries returning 410 are dropped immediately and the endpoint is quarantined. The dead-letter queue drains nightly; do not replay without checking idempotency keys first. Questions about the quarantine thresholds should go to the engineer who designed them.

named custodian: Zorael Sordor

Finance Review — Hedging Update

Quick recap for department heads: we've decided to hedge 70% of our Veldran krone exposure through Q3, up from 50%. The swings on the Maretti contract last quarter stung, and Treasury's view is that locking in now beats guessing later. Costs are modest. Full details in the pack from Orla's team. One item to flag before circulation:

board note of yahig-yahif: Silmirox Works plans to raise the Aldius list price by 18.5 percent in January. The steering committee signed off on a budget of $141.9 million for Project Tamix. The renewal with Eliysek Logistics closes at $114.1 million a year, 18.9 percent below the last contract. Project Gordor slips by a full year because of the supplier delay.

### Runbook: InkMill Markdown Pipeline — Renderer Stall

If rendered previews stop updating, first check the InkMill worker queue depth; a stall above five minutes means the sanitizer stage is wedged. Drain the queue with `inkmill drain --safe`, then restart workers one at a time to preserve cache warmth. Record the restart in the incident log, and include the build token printed below.

trace token, bawig-yageg: htk6_3563df